Minnesota Governor’s Residence
The Minnesota Governor's Residence, informally referred to as the Governor's Mansion, serves as the official home of the governor of the U.S. state of Minnesota.Photo: Wikimedia, Public domain.

William Mitchell College of Law
College
The William Mitchell College of Law was a private law school from 1956 to 2015 in Saint Paul, Minnesota, United States. On December 9, 2015, the Hamline University School of Law and the William Mitchell College of Law were merged to form the Mitchell Hamline School of Law. Mount Zion Temple
Synagogue
Photo: Wikimedia, Public domain.
Mount Zion Temple is a Reform Jewish synagogue located at 1300 Summit Avenue, in St. Paul, Minnesota, in the United States. Founded in 1856 as Mount Zion Hebrew Association, it was the first Jewish congregation in Minnesota. Mount Zion Temple is situated 3,300 feet west of Minnesota Governor’s Residence.

Rondo neighborhood
Neighborhood
The Rondo neighborhood, or simply Rondo, is located within the officially designated Summit-University district in Saint Paul, Minnesota. The boundaries of the historically black neighborhood are sometimes referred to as Old Rondo.
